Understanding Internal Circlips

Internal circlips, also known as retaining rings, are circular fasteners designed to fit into a groove on the inside diameter of a bore. They are used to retain components such as bearings, gears, and shafts within the bore. These circlips come in various types, including snap rings and spiral rings, each with its unique design and application advantages.

The primary function of internal circlips is to provide a simple and effective method of axial retention. They can withstand significant axial loads while taking up minimal space, making them an ideal choice for applications where space is limited.

Feasibility of Using Internal Circlips in Consumer Electronics

Consumer electronics are characterized by their compact size, high functionality, and the need for reliable assembly. Internal circlips can be a viable option for these devices for several reasons.

Space Efficiency

One of the most significant advantages of internal circlips is their space-saving design. In consumer electronics, where every millimeter counts, the ability to use a small, lightweight fastener can make a big difference. For example, in smartphones and tablets, internal circlips can be used to secure small components such as connectors and switches, without adding excessive bulk to the device.

Ease of Assembly

Internal circlips are relatively easy to install and remove, which can streamline the assembly process in consumer electronics manufacturing. This ease of use can lead to reduced production time and costs. Additionally, the ability to remove the circlips without damaging the components allows for easier maintenance and repair of the devices.

Reliable Retention

Consumer electronics are often subjected to various types of mechanical stress, including vibration, shock, and temperature changes. Internal circlips are designed to provide a reliable and secure method of retaining components, even under these challenging conditions. They can prevent components from loosening or falling out, ensuring the long-term performance and reliability of the device.

Applications of Internal Circlips in Consumer Electronics

Internal circlips can be used in a wide range of consumer electronic devices, including:

Smartphones and Tablets

In these devices, internal circlips can be used to secure components such as camera modules, battery connectors, and speaker assemblies. They can also be used to retain small gears and shafts in the device’s mechanical parts, such as the volume control and power button mechanisms.

Laptops and Computers

Internal circlips can be found in laptops and computers, where they are used to secure components such as hard drives, optical drives, and cooling fans. They can also be used in the keyboard and trackpad assemblies to retain the keys and other moving parts.

Wearable Devices

In wearable devices such as smartwatches and fitness trackers, internal circlips can be used to secure components such as the display module, battery, and sensors. Their small size and lightweight design make them ideal for these compact and portable devices.

Considerations When Using Internal Circlips in Consumer Electronics

While internal circlips offer many advantages for consumer electronics, there are also some considerations that need to be taken into account.

Material Selection

The material of the internal circlip is crucial, as it needs to be compatible with the other components in the device and the environmental conditions in which the device will operate. For example, in consumer electronics, where corrosion resistance is often a concern, stainless steel or other corrosion-resistant materials may be preferred.

Size and Tolerance

The size and tolerance of the internal circlip need to be carefully selected to ensure a proper fit and reliable performance. In consumer electronics, where components are often very small and precise, even a slight deviation in size or tolerance can lead to problems such as improper assembly or component failure.

Cost

Cost is always a factor in consumer electronics manufacturing. While internal circlips are generally cost-effective, the total cost will depend on factors such as the material, size, and quantity required. It is important to balance the cost with the performance and reliability requirements of the device.
